Latest Patents

Ki Tag Yoo holds a patent for an in-vehicle payment system and a method for generating authorization information using the same. This system includes an authentication number input device that receives user input and generates corresponding input signals. It also features a code display device that presents a code table on a screen, along with an authorization information generator that processes the input signals to create authorization information based on user authentication.
